EUNICE Funeral services were to be held at 4.30 p.m. today at the Pentacostal Church at Ritchie near here for Mrs. Felix Kratzner, 83, who died at 8a.m. Wednesday.
Mrs. Kratzner had been ill for some time. Officiating at the ceremony was to be Rev. Ivy Green.
The former Adelizia Leboeuf will be buried in the St. Louis Cemetery directed by Ardoin Funeral Home. She was a Eunice native.
Survivors include the widower of Eunice; six sons, Louis, Joe, Willie, Albert, Neuborn Francois, all of Eunice; and J.B. Francois of New Orleans; four daughter. Mrs. Walter Pedigo of Eunice; Mrs. Elay Neal of Cleveland, Ohio, Mrs. Lmnel Matt of Jennings, and Mrs. Willare Collins of Jemison, Ala.; and 55 grandchildren. 69 great grandchildren and four great-great grandchildren; four stepdaughters. Mrs. Ada Kratzner and Mrs. Clodie Leblanc both of Roanoak, Mrs. Gus Comeaux of Jennings and Mrs. Elzy Leblanc of Roanoak, three brothers, Martin of Port Bane, Altha and Norris, both of Church Point; and five sisters, Mrs. Etienne Matt. Mrs. Laurent tyoucet of Church Point, Mrs. Louis Faul of Lawtell and Mrs. Clemmons Bergeron and Mrs. Jean Faul, both of Church Point.
